Trusted FiveM & RedM Scripts, Mods & Resources

Instant download • Free updates • Friendly support

FiveM NativeUI: Master Custom Menus with Expert Tips

In the world of FiveM, creating a unique gaming experience is paramount. One tool that stands out in enhancing this experience is FiveM NativeUI. This powerful library allows developers to craft custom menus, providing players with intuitive and visually appealing interfaces. Whether you’re a seasoned developer or a newcomer eager to dive into the world of FiveM, mastering NativeUI can significantly elevate your server’s gameplay. In this guide, we’ll explore expert tips to help you create custom menus that captivate and engage players.

Understanding FiveM NativeUI

FiveM NativeUI is a library designed to simplify the creation of in-game menus for FiveM servers. It provides a framework that allows developers to build menus with ease, offering a range of features such as list items, sliders, and checkboxes. The primary keyword here is FiveM NativeUI, which is essential for optimizing your content for search engines.

Why Use NativeUI?

NativeUI enhances user experience by providing an organized and visually appealing way to interact with game features. It supports various menu types, making it versatile for different applications within the game. By integrating NativeUI, developers can offer players seamless navigation through server options, character customization, and more.

Getting Started with FiveM NativeUI

Before diving into advanced tips, it’s crucial to understand the basics of setting up NativeUI. Ensure you have the necessary development environment configured, including access to FiveM Mods and Resources for downloading essential files.

Step-by-Step Setup

  1. Download NativeUI: You can find the latest version on GitHub or other trusted sources.
  2. Install Dependencies: Ensure your server has all required dependencies installed.
  3. Integrate into Your Project: Add the NativeUI files to your server’s resources folder.
  4. Test Your Setup: Run your server to verify that NativeUI is functioning correctly.

For detailed installation instructions, refer to FiveM Official Documentation.

Expert Tips for Mastering Custom Menus

Once you have NativeUI set up, it’s time to explore expert tips that will help you create engaging custom menus.

1. Utilize List Items Effectively

List items are a fundamental component of any menu. They allow players to make selections from a predefined list of options. When designing list items:

  • Keep Options Clear: Use concise and descriptive text for each option.
  • Organize Logically: Group related items together for easy navigation.
  • Use Icons: Enhance visual appeal by incorporating relevant icons next to list items.

2. Implement Sliders for Dynamic Control

Sliders are perfect for settings where players need to select a value within a range, such as volume control or character attributes.

  • Set Appropriate Ranges: Define minimum and maximum values that make sense for the setting.
  • Provide Feedback: Display the current value next to the slider for clarity.

3. Enhance Menus with Checkboxes

Checkboxes are ideal for settings that can be toggled on or off, such as enabling or disabling features.

  • Label Clearly: Ensure each checkbox has a clear label indicating its function.
  • Group Related Checkboxes: If multiple checkboxes relate to a single feature, group them together.

For more inspiration on menu design, explore FiveM Marketplace and FiveM Shop for pre-made resources.

Advanced Customization Techniques

To truly master FiveM NativeUI, consider these advanced techniques:

1. Custom Styling

NativeUI allows for extensive customization of menu appearance. You can modify colors, fonts, and sizes to match your server’s theme.

  • Consistent Branding: Align menu styles with your server’s branding for a cohesive look.
  • Responsive Design: Ensure menus are accessible on different screen sizes.

2. Dynamic Content Loading

For servers with extensive content, dynamically loading menu items can improve performance and user experience.

  • Load on Demand: Only load menu items when needed to reduce initial load times.
  • Use Caching: Cache frequently accessed data to speed up menu interactions.

3. Interactive Elements

Incorporate interactive elements like buttons and animations to make menus more engaging.

  • Feedback Mechanisms: Provide visual or auditory feedback when players interact with menu items.
  • Smooth Transitions: Use animations for transitions between menu states.

Explore FiveM Scripts for additional functionality that can enhance your custom menus.

Conclusion

Mastering FiveM NativeUI opens up a world of possibilities for creating immersive gaming experiences. By understanding the basics and applying expert tips, you can design custom menus that not only meet but exceed player expectations. Whether you’re implementing simple list items or complex interactive elements, the key is to prioritize user experience and maintain consistency throughout your designs.

For further exploration of FiveM resources, visit FiveM Store and FiveM Mods and Resources and discover tools that can elevate your server’s capabilities.

FAQs

  1. What is FiveM NativeUI?

    • FiveM NativeUI is a library used to create custom in-game menus for FiveM servers.

  2. How do I install NativeUI on my server?

    • Download the library from a trusted source, install dependencies, integrate it into your project, and test your setup.

  3. Can I customize the appearance of NativeUI menus?

    • Yes, you can modify colors, fonts, sizes, and more to match your server’s theme.

  4. What are list items used for in NativeUI?

    • List items allow players to select from a predefined list of options within a menu.

  5. How do sliders work in NativeUI?

    • Sliders let players choose a value within a specified range, such as adjusting volume levels.

  6. Why use checkboxes in menus?

    • Checkboxes enable toggling features on or off with a simple click.

  7. What is dynamic content loading?

    • It’s a technique where menu items are loaded only when needed to improve performance.

  8. How can I make my menus more interactive?

    • Incorporate buttons, animations, and feedback mechanisms for enhanced engagement.

  9. Where can I find additional FiveM resources?

    • Visit FiveM Store for mods, scripts, and other resources.

  10. Is there support available for new developers using NativeUI?

    • Yes, many online communities and forums offer support and tutorials for beginners.

Leave a Reply
Instant Access

Start using your purchase immediately after checkout—instant download, no waiting.

Editable Files

Editable and customizable files (when included)—made for easy tweaks.

Performance Focused

Built for stability and smooth performance—optimized for real servers.

Dedicated Support

Need help? Our support team is here for installation and common issues.